Professor Samuel Adeniran Oluwalana born on June 29, 1953 retires officially June 29, 2023. He is retiring but refiring with unalloyed commitment to the development of humanity. He is a man who has invested so much in the use of nature to solve human problems as encapsualted in Genesis 1: 29 ”And God said, Behold, I have given you every herb bearing seed, which is upon the face of all the earth, and every tree. His methodologies have helped many for both physical care and emotional care leveraging on 2 Kings 20:7 and Genesis 43:11.

He joined the services of the Federal University of Agriculture, Abeokuta in 1983 and has spent forty eventful and significant years as a lecturer in department of Forestry and Wildlife Management . He has successfully produced Professors, who are equally contributing meaningfully to human capacity development.

ADVERTISEMENT

The soft-spoken Oluwalana is a mobile laboratory who has assisted many in solving health- related challenges using his vast knowledge of the plants. His strength has been to remain different and he has successfully carved a niche for himself as a lover of God, lover of humanity and a problem solver.

Aside from being a mobile laboratory, he is a core welfarist who believes in the principle of universal happiness, touching and impacting lives positively.

Living out the tripodal mandate of teaching, research and extension services, Prof. Oluwalana for years have been guest lecturers at various fora , providing information for the development of humanity. He is an eminent member of the Full Gospel Fellowship, Priesthood Leadership Developmet Initiative among others. His presentations have held many spell bound on the abundance of resources enveloped in our forests.

Professionally, he is a member of the umbrella body for all Foresters in Nigeria which is Forestry Association of Nigeria. He is also a member of the Forest and Forest Products Society of Nigeria and Commonwealth Forstry Association, Nigeria Chapter among others. He is a Professor of Professors and a Teacher of Teachers who is unrelententing in impacting knowledge and solving problems. He is a classical example of town and gown, maximising the link between the science of plants and native inteliigence.

His commitment as a lover of humanity and children in particular manifested maximumly when he served as the Dean , Student Affairs of the Federal University of Agriculture, Abeokuta earned. He earned for himself the acronym ” Baba Ewe” meaning lover of children. It is a known fact that out of his meagre salaries, he provided sponsorship for many students and played his mentorship and pastoral roles to give his students the best. There have been tremendous testimonies of his love, passion and commitment towards wiping away the tears of others.

He was a father who earned the respect of a father not because he was perfect but because of his genuineness of purpose and determination to provide succour for many. Among the students and staff of the University, he earned the status of ”Baba” as he is generally known as ” Baba Oluwalana”

We can only begin to wait for what our country will do with a healthy, strong ‘mobile laboratory’ who statutorily is retired but as elegant as a Toyota and as strong as a Mercedes Benz. His office apparently did not prepare for the retirement and his collection of plants which litter everywhere were oblivious that a new season is around the corner. Will the mobile laboratory be left idle with the avalanche of information at his finger tips. Definitely there are destinies that are still attached to this retiring but not tired laboratory! Definitely the Nigeria system require a repository of knowledge in plants to solve the myriad of health challenges facing us as a people. Shall the mobile laboratory be left idle and unfuctional just as many of our physical laboratories. Only time shall tell.

Prof Samuel Oluwalana is happily married to his beautiful wife and support mechanism , Prof.(Mrs.) Elizabeth Oluwalana and they are blessed with wonderful children.
